Strengthening Your Journey: Exercises for Hereditary Spastic Paraplegia
Living with hereditary spastic paraplegia Hereditary Spastic Paraparesis (HSP) can present unique challenges. Nevertheless, it's essential to remember that regular exercise plays a vital role in managing symptoms and improving quality of life.
A tailored exercise program can help strengthen your muscles, increase flexibility, and enhance your overall fitness. It is important to consult with your doctor or physical therapist to create a personalized plan that suits your individual needs and abilities.
Here are some general exercise recommendations for individuals living with HSP:
* **Range of Motion Exercises:** These exercises help maintain flexibility in your joints and prevent stiffness. Gentle stretches targeting your legs, arms, and torso can be beneficial.
* **Strengthening Exercises:** Focus on strengthening the muscles in your legs, core, and upper body. Use light weights or resistance bands to work these muscle groups.
* **Cardiovascular Exercise:** Engaging in moderate-intensity cardiovascular exercise such as walking, swimming, or cycling can improve your heart health and strength.
* **Balance Exercises:** Incorporating balance exercises into your routine can help decrease the risk of falls. Try standing on one leg for short periods or using a stability ball to challenge your balance.
Remember to start slowly and gradually intensify the intensity and duration of your workouts as you feel comfortable. Pay attention to your body and take breaks when needed.

Boosting Mobility: Physical Therapy Strategies for HSP
Hereditary Spastic Paraplegia (HSP) commonly presents with progressive stiffness and weakness in the legs, making mobility a significant challenge. Physical therapy plays a crucial role in mitigating these symptoms and improving daily function. A comprehensive physical therapy program may include targeted exercises to strengthen leg muscles, increase flexibility, and promote balance and coordination. In addition to individualized exercise routines, therapists often utilize modalities like heat therapy, massage, and electrical stimulation to alleviate muscle spasticity and pain. Regular physical therapy can assist individuals with HSP maintain their independence, improve quality of life, and accomplish daily activities more successfully.
- Additionally, assistive devices such as braces or walkers may be recommended to provide support and stability.
- Consult a qualified physical therapist specializing in neurologic conditions for a personalized treatment plan.
